Pro-tip after 12 000 kms on this map : always ride the outside wall, never bite the inside. Left foot brake almost constantly. Forget the handbrake entirely until you go on tandems. Hop on a multi server and see how they take the line. Its the quickest way to learn. This map is quickly limiting because of its basic design but it's also the best place to create and refine your own driving style.
